Time to get checked
Seeing as there isn't a lot of racing going on at this time of year, it may be a good time to drop into your favourite Skin Cancer Clinic for a skin Check. I had my not so regular check up and they naturally froze a bunch of Keretosis and small BCC's off of my scalp, hands, shoulders and also found this little (large) Basal Cell Carcinoma on my left arm just below my elbow. Being blonde (see grey ) and fair skinned and having my history of being a water baby all my life with high exposure to Australian sun, I am deemed a high risk for skin cancer.

I am supposed to go every 6 months but with my active and busy life I manage to try and get there every 12 months. In reality, I go about every two years but intend to change it to my yearly visit. I want to live to give my girls away when they get married so it is important. I know the markings on my body well and am well versed in monitoring changes in my skin due to my high risk. It can happen to you too.

This started as a small lump (like a deep pimple) and developed into a scab which wouldn't heal. It grew to nearly the size of a 5 cent piece and had to be excised. The resultant excision was 4cm long and about 2.5cm wide in an almond shape. All skin to the fat layer was removed and closed with 7 or 8 stitches. BCC's are not usually deadly, but need to be removed. Don't muck around, a single Melenoma can be the end! DM
